The sp hybridization occurs at the central atom of molecules with linear electron-pair geometries. Carbon dioxide (O=C=O) and beryllium hydride BeH 2 are examples of linear electron pairs and molecular geometry. Web24 aug. 2024 · An easy way to determine the hybridization of an atom is to calculate the number of electron domains present near it. The bond between atoms (covalent bonds) and Lone pairs count as electron domains. Two domains give us an sp hybridization. Three domains give us an sp2 hybridization and so on.

It involves the redistribution of energy. There is no actual mixing; just mixing of wavefunctions takes place. For instance, one 3s and three 3p orbitals can mix to form four sp 3 hybrid orbitals, but 1s and 5p cannot. software engineering goal refinementWebWe can find the hybridization of an atom in a molecule by either looking at the types of bonds surrounding the atom or by calculating its steric number.
